Did Abe Lincoln have a dog?

Fido (ca 1851 – 1865) was a yellow mongrel dog owned by Abraham Lincoln and kept by the family for a number of years prior to Lincoln's presidency, and became a presidential pet during Lincoln's presidency, although he remained in Springfield, Illinois.

Did Abe Lincoln have pets?

Lincoln's pets included horses, turkeys, rabbits, cats, dogs and goats. Before being elected to the White House, Lincoln had rescued a dog five years earlier which he named Fido. After he was assassinated, Fido became a popular name for dogs for a time.

What cell towers does koodo use?

Networks. Mobile services provided by Koodo use Telus Mobility's HSPA+ and LTE networks. CDMA devices, however, have been discontinued January 31, 2017. Koodo Mobile's HSPA networks uses the 850 MHz and 1900 MHz frequencies, their LTE network uses 1700/2100 MHz (AWS), and their LTE-a network uses 2600 MHz and 700 MHz.

Does Bell and Telus share towers?

Canada features three major wireless cell phone networks: Bell, Rogers and Telus. Bell Mobility runs on the largest network of cell phone towers in Canada, which it shares with Telus Mobility. Bell partnered with Telus Mobility to build the Canada's largest LTE cell phone towers network.
